What is a decimal?

Back

A decimal is a way of representing fractions using a base 10 system, where numbers are divided into tenths, hundredths, thousandths, etc.

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

How do you convert a fraction to a decimal?

Back

To convert a fraction to a decimal, divide the numerator by the denominator.

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What does the digit in the tenths place represent?

Back

The digit in the tenths place represents how many tenths are in the number, or the value of that digit is divided by 10.

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What does the digit in the hundredths place represent?

Back

The digit in the hundredths place represents how many hundredths are in the number, or the value of that digit is divided by 100.

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What does the digit in the thousandths place represent?

Back

The digit in the thousandths place represents how many thousandths are in the number, or the value of that digit is divided by 1000.
